Abstract
The dynamics of business competition is increasing in its intensity and aggressiveness. This requires businesses to focus on effective strategies to maintain and achieve their goals. E-commerce has forced businesses to expand their ability and also their performance in this current era. For clothing online business, especially in east Java, the effort is tremendous due to the dynamic of changing market and consumer preferences. This industry is expected to achieve and improve its performance, with various capabilities and strategies. The purpose of this research is to determine the effect of Internal Environment, Knowledge Management, Dynamic Capability, to E-Business Performance through Innovation Capability. This research uses 210 clothing online business as samples with random sampling method. Method of hypothesis testing uses structural equation model to test 10 hypotheses in this research. The result shows that Internal Environment, Knowledge Management, Dynamic Capability has significant influence on Innovation Capability. In addition, only Internal Environment, and Dynamic Capability significantly influence E-Busines performance, while Knowledge Management does not significantly influence E-Business Performance. Furthermore, Innovation Capability is found as intervening variable of relationship between Internal Environment, Knowledge Management, and Dynamic Capability to E-Business Performance.
